Números write the numbers as words. 38 116 573 1.821 754.322 6.615.010

1. 38 = thirty eight = treinta y ocho

2. 116 = one hundred sixteen = ciento dieciséis

3. 573 = quinientos setenta y tres

4. 1,821 = one thousand eight hundred twenty one = mil ochocientos veintiuno

5. 754,322 = seven hundred fifty four thousand three hundred twenty two = setecientos cincuenta y cuatro mil trescientos veintidós

6. 6,615,010 = six million six hundred fifteen thousand ten = <span>seis millones seiscientos quince mil diez</span>

Victor was having a hard time deciding which new vehicle he should buy. He decided to make the final decision based on the gas e
Amanda [17]

Answer:

Victor should buy Legend because it has a better unit rate

Step-by-step explanation:

To determine which car has more gas efficiency, we have to calculate the slope of each car.

Vehicle 1: Legend

Take any two corresponding points from the table

(x_1,y_1) = (4,72)

(x_2,y_2) = (12,216)

The slope is then calculated using;

m = \frac{y_2 - y_1}{x_2 - x_1}

m = \frac{216 - 72}{12 - 4}

m = \frac{144}{8}

m = 18

<em>This implies that this vehicle (legend) travels 18 miles per gallon of gas</em>

Vehicle 2: Supreme

Take any two corresponding points from the graph

(x_1,y_1) = (0,0)

(x_2,y_2) = (15,250)

The slope is then calculated using;

m = \frac{y_2 - y_1}{x_2 - x_1}

m = \frac{250 - 0}{15 - 0}

m = \frac{250}{15}

m = 16.7

This implies that this vehicle (supreme) travels 16.7 miles per gallon of gas

<em>Base on the calculations above, Victor should buy Legend because it has a better unit rate</em>
